Vagabonds
People who were homeless beggars that walked around with no job
1 of 6
Hue and Cry
Where people made loads of noise to try and get the attention of others, so the criminal could be caught
2 of 6
Trial by Hot Water
Someone dips their hand in hot water, they leave it for 3 days and if it's infected then that person is guilty
3 of 6
Trial by Hot Iron
A person carries a hot iron for 3 meters, if they can do it then they are innocent
4 of 6
